Responsibilities

  • The CMA will administer prescribed medications in accordance with the state Administrative Code(s) and company policy and procedure, and perform other delegated tasks allowed by state law.
  • Immediately documents the administration of medication in the resident's record.
  • Maintains neat, clean, and orderly medication room(s) and medication cart(s).
  • Seeks guidance from the nurse as needed to perform tasks safely and efficiently.
  • Performs tasks in an ethical, legal, and caring manner.
